The collapse of the carousel in Orenburg injured 20 people. Two of them – a woman and a ten-year-old girl – are in serious condition, said the Minister of Health of the Orenburg region Tatyana Savinova.
She also clarified that there were 12 children among the victims. Eight people, after being examined by doctors, were sent for outpatient treatment with superficial bruises and abrasions. 12 people, including six children, were sent to four hospitals in Orenburg.
One woman received multiple injuries, she is on a ventilator in intensive care, her condition is extremely serious. Also in intensive care is a ten-year-old girl who breathes on her own, Savinova added. Another ten patients are in moderate condition and are being treated in trauma departments, she said.
Recall that on the afternoon of May 6, the Chain carousel collapsed in an amusement park in Orenburg. City Hall said the collapse was due to a mechanical failure. A criminal case has been initiated on the provision of services that do not meet safety requirements.
